Health tracking companies have taken a significant step forward with the integration of new AI models that allow them to provide insights using both structured and unstructured data. The focus now is on developing interfaces and modalities that facilitate users in forming a habit of tracking their meals and workouts, accompanied by an ever-present AI assistant that can offer guidance on aspects like nutrition and exercise.
Recently, Khosla-backed health startup Healthify introduced an upgraded version of its health assistant, Ria, enabling users to engage in live conversations through voice and camera interactions to gather information about their food intake. This conversational mode powered by OpenAI technology supports over 50 languages, including 14 Indian languages, and can handle mixed language inputs such as Hinglish or Spanglish.
Users can request health overviews for specific time frames like day, week, or month, and receive insights on exercise, sleep, readiness, and glucose levels by integrating data from various sources like fitness trackers and sleep monitors. Additionally, the app allows users to use the camera to inquire about food items’ nutritional value and log them, similar to Google Gemini’s Live Conversation mode.
Healthify demonstrated the use of Ray-Ban Meta smart glasses for real-time conversations with Ria and food logging via the device’s camera. The startup envisions users feeling more comfortable engaging in real-time conversations with the assistant, enabling them to accomplish multiple tasks in one session, such as accessing insights, creating exercise plans, or setting goals.
In the near future, Healthify plans to leverage its updated AI to enhance user onboarding by incorporating conversational assistants into the process to gather more insights from unstructured conversations. The company aims to establish a persistent memory layer over OpenAI’s models to enable personalized suggestions based on long-term context and preferences. Moreover, Healthify intends to integrate the assistant into conversations with users’ coaches or nutritionists to provide data access during calls and transcribe conversations for insights.
CEO Tushar Vashisht emphasized that Ria has been trained on years of conversational data between coaches and users to deliver accurate advice. With a user base exceeding 45 million registered users and a growing number of active monthly users, Healthify is set to launch a new AI plan in the U.S featuring an updated Ria assistant and meal planning at $20 per month. The company is also exploring partnerships for GLP-1-aided weight loss programs and intends to collaborate with health tracking device manufacturers to integrate their data into Ria.
As Healthify continues to witness strong adoption and growth in the U.S., Vashisht hinted at a potential new funding round on the horizon. The world of technology is constantly evolving and advancing, with new innovations and developments being made every day. One such area that has seen significant growth in recent years is artificial intelligence (AI). AI refers to the simulation of human intelligence processes by machines, particularly computer systems.
AI technology has the ability to analyze data, learn from patterns, and make decisions without human intervention. This has led to a wide range of applications across various industries, from healthcare and finance to marketing and transportation.
One of the key benefits of AI technology is its ability to automate repetitive tasks and streamline processes, leading to increased efficiency and productivity. For example, in the healthcare industry, AI-powered systems can analyze medical images and assist radiologists in diagnosing diseases more accurately and efficiently. In the financial sector, AI algorithms can analyze market trends and make investment decisions in real-time.
Another major area of AI technology is natural language processing (NLP), which enables machines to understand and interpret human language. This has led to the development of virtual assistants like Siri and Alexa, which can respond to voice commands and perform tasks such as setting reminders, sending messages, and playing music.
In addition to its practical applications, AI technology also raises ethical and societal concerns. One of the main issues is the potential impact of AI on jobs, as automation could lead to the displacement of human workers in certain industries. There are also concerns about privacy and data security, as AI systems rely on vast amounts of personal data to function effectively.
Despite these challenges, the potential benefits of AI technology are vast. It has the power to revolutionize industries, improve decision-making processes, and enhance the overall quality of life. As AI continues to advance and evolve, it will be crucial for policymakers, businesses, and society as a whole to address these challenges and work towards harnessing the full potential of this transformative technology.
